Since his first student film in 1963, Martin Scorsese has consistently made films of critical acclaim. This biographical portrait follows his life journey from his days as an alter boy seeking sanctuary from the streets, to his rise as the director of such films as "Mean Streets", "Taxi Driver", "GoodFellas", "The Last Temptation of Christ" and "Cape Fear". Alongside the narrative, his story is told largely through his friends, relatives and the actors with whom he has worked most closely, including Robert De Niro, Harvey Keitel, Nick Nolte, Roseanna Arquette, Willem Dafoe and Paul Newman.
